package org.infosec.ismp.agent.comm.winsensor.model.status;
import java.io.Serializable;
/**
* @author Rocky
* @version create time:Oct 13, 2010 10:05:17 AM
*
*/
public class NetworkStatus implements Serializable {
private static final long serialVersionUID = -5381883681338622266L;
/*
* 描叙信息
*/
private String description;
/*
* IP地址
*/
private String[] ipAddress;
/*
* 子网掩码
*/
private String[] ipSubnet;
/*
* 网关
*/
private String[] gateway;
/*
* MAC地址
*/
private String mac;
/*
* DNS地址
*/
private String[] dns;
/*
* 带宽
*/
private Double bandWidth;
/*
* 是否被启用
*/
private Boolean iPEnabled;
/*
* 接收包数
*/
private Long recPacket;
/*
* 发送包数
*/
private Long sendPacket;
/*
* 接收字节数/秒
*/
private Long recBytesPreSec;
/*
* 发送字节数/秒
*/
private Long sendBytesPreSec;
public String getDescription() {
return description;
}
public void setDescription(String description) {
this.description = description;
}
public String[] getIpAddress() {
return ipAddress;
}
public void setIpAddress(String[] ipAddress) {
this.ipAddress = ipAddress;
}
public String[] getIpSubnet() {
return ipSubnet;
}
public void setIpSubnet(String[] ipSubnet) {
this.ipSubnet = ipSubnet;
}
public String[] getGateway() {
return gateway;
}
public void setGateway(String[] gateway) {
this.gateway = gateway;
}
public String getMac() {
return mac;
}
public void setMac(String mac) {
this.mac = mac;
}
public String[] getDns() {
return dns;
}
public void setDns(String[] dns) {
this.dns = dns;
}
public Double getBandWidth() {
return bandWidth;
}
public void setBandWidth(Double bandWidth) {
this.bandWidth = bandWidth;
}
public Boolean getIPEnabled() {
return iPEnabled;
}
public void setIPEnabled(Boolean enabled) {
iPEnabled = enabled;
}
public Long getRecPacket() {
return recPacket;
}
public void setRecPacket(Long recPacket) {
this.recPacket = recPacket;
}
public Long getSendPacket() {
return sendPacket;
}
public void setSendPacket(Long sendPacket) {
this.sendPacket = sendPacket;
}
public Long getRecBytesPreSec() {
return recBytesPreSec;
}
public void setRecBytesPreSec(Long recBytesPreSec) {
this.recBytesPreSec = recBytesPreSec;
}
public Long getSendBytesPreSec() {
return sendBytesPreSec;
}
public void setSendBytesPreSec(Long sendBytesPreSec) {
this.sendBytesPreSec = sendBytesPreSec;
}
}